Corona does not see caste and creed before making people sick: PM Modi

New Delhi: Amidst the ongoing corona epidemic across the country, people of one community are blaming to another community for spreading corona infection. In many places, there is an attempt to give communal color to the Corona epidemic.

In the midst of all this, Prime Minister Narendra Modi himself tweeted that this is the time to maintain unity and brotherhood. Along with this, PM said that COVID-19 does not see race, religion, colour, caste, creed, language or borders before striking. Our response and conduct thereafter should attach primacy to unity and brotherhood.

Explain that this statement of PM Narendra Modi has come in the country, when the cases of Corona virus are increasing in India. Giving fresh information, the Health Ministry said that 1,334 new cases of corona virus infection were reported since Saturday, with 27 deaths in the last 24 hours. So far, 3,86,791 tests have been done to detect the corona virus, 37,173 tests were done on Saturday. So far 507 people have lost their lives.
